§ 02

What Gateway Gates

Tap a landmark to highlight it. Distances per Google Maps, June 2026.

Gateway is the Phoenix area's budget door — in Mesa's East Valley, about 20 miles southeast of downtown Phoenix and close to Gilbert, Chandler and Queen Creek. Built on the former Williams Air Force Base, it's smaller and calmer than Sky Harbor, and it's where Allegiant concentrates its low-cost leisure flying.

For the Grand Canyon it's a 245-mile, roughly 3-hour-50-minute drive to the South Rim — a bit farther than Sky Harbor because you start east of the city. Many canyon travelers fly the cheaper AZA fare, then drive or connect via Flagstaff. To fly over the canyon, route to Las Vegas and connect to our Boulder City scenic flights.

Airlines & Commercial Service

A low-cost leisure airport — Allegiant's western stronghold.

Phoenix-Mesa Gateway is built around low-cost leisure flying, led by Allegiant Air, which bases aircraft here and flies nonstop to dozens of small and mid-size cities across the country. Other ultra-low-cost and seasonal carriers come and go. The trade-off versus Sky Harbor: fewer destinations and a longer drive to the canyon, but often noticeably cheaper fares and an easier, smaller terminal.

Getting Here & Ground Transport

In Mesa's East Valley, off Loop 202 (Santan). Rental cars on-site.

Terminal
5835 S Sossaman Rd, Mesa, AZ 85212 · 33.3078°N, 111.6556°W
Get directions →

To Phoenix & the East Valley

20 mi · ~30 min

Loop 202 (Santan) and US-60 link Gateway to Mesa, Gilbert, Chandler and downtown Phoenix. Rideshare and hotel shuttles serve the terminal; there's no light rail to the airport.

To the Grand Canyon

245 mi · 3h 50m

Drive Loop 202 to I-17 north, then AZ-64 to the South Rim. Or break the trip in Sedona (~2 hrs) or Flagstaff (~2h 25m), the closest commercial airport to the rim.

Rental cars & parking

On-site

Rental-car counters and economy/covered parking sit steps from the single terminal — quick in and out, which is much of Gateway's appeal for a canyon road trip.
